Product Description:
The SE-D1.010.030-14.000 is manufactured and developed by Bosch Rexroth, especially for industrial automation applications that require high precision and highly reliable equipment. This model is designed with characteristics that will guarantee reliability and simplicity of integration. It has a listed speed of 3000 rpm and together with a static torque in the range of 1 Nm. Notably, it has a compact mass of 2.9 kg, accompanied by a maximum torque of 3.6 Nm. This makes it suitable for motion-oriented operations.
The SE-D1.010.030-14.000 servo motor is built with a permanent magnet brake. It can supply the required force for stopping the motor in case of power failure. This product is fitted with radiation and natural convection for cooling. This ensures that the motor does not heat up, thereby reducing the life of the motor. The outer coating itself has an IP65 rating, which means that the motor cannot let in dust and water. It makes it acceptable for heavy environments that would damage electronics. The holding torque of SE-D1.010.030-14.000 servo motor is 1.5 Nm. It provides extra tightly during precise operations and also to reduce the amount of movements away from the intended position. Brake nominal current is not very high, averaging at 0.38 Amperes hence plays an important part in the energy consumption of the driver motor. Additionally increasing its suitability for accurate tasks, the motor has a maximum current of 4.5A which means that it can occasionally provide high power in some tasks. It is energy efficient under an operating temperature environment of 0°C to 40°C, which allows for the different seasonal climates with quality performance.
By the standard of DIN IEC 68-2-27 the SE-D1.010.030-14.000 servo motor has a shockproof resistance of 6g. It is in terms of its ability to physically withstand shocks and vibrations. The moment of inertia or moment of gyration including the tachogen is adjusted to be of the order of 0.074 x 10^-3 kgm^2. It provides adequate impulse authority to the control system and also to yield rapid response to control inputs hence the extent of lag that occurs is also minimized.
